What is the fuel efficiency of the 1985 Chevrolet Citation II?

The 1985 Chevrolet Citation II with a 2.5L engine and 4-speed manual transmission averages around 22-25 MPG in combined city/highway driving, making it fairly efficient for its time.

What are common issues with the Chevrolet Citation II?

Common issues include aging components like the suspension, brakes, and electrical systems. Rust can also be a problem if the car wasn't well-maintained.
